Worth grading — even a PSA 9 beats raw

A PSA 10 Norm Standlee #141 sells for $1,258 against $4.94 raw: a $1,253 spread, 255× the ungraded price. Even a PSA 9 ($194) clears the raw price after an economy-tier ~$25 fee, so a near-miss still comes out ahead.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ses the 10 — measure it before you submit.

Which grader pays the most — and what a 10 takes

All centering standards
Norm Standlee #141: top-grade value by grading company with centering tolerance
Grader10 sells forvs bestFront centering for a 10Back
BGS 10$1,636best55/4570/30
PSA 10$1,258−$37855/4575/25
CGC 10$755−$88155/4575/25
SGC 10$755−$88155/4575/25

Tolerances are each company's published centering standard for its top grade; surface, corners and edges must also be clean. Centering is the one you can measure yourself before you pay.

Which grading company is best for Norm Standlee #141?

By resale value, BGS 10 leads at $1,636, ahead of PSA 10 at $1,258. Fees and turnaround differ, so the best-paying label is not always the best net.

What centering does Norm Standlee #141 need for a BGS 10?

BGS publishes 55/45 front and 70/30 back centering as the tolerance for a 10 (Gem Mint). Off-center copies are capped below the top grade regardless of surface — measure yours before paying the fee.
